Analysis

Haiti recorded 13.18 for government expenditure on education in 2025.

That represents a change of up 1.2% on the previous year and down 9.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, government expenditure on education in Haiti peaked at 16.11 in 2021 and was at its lowest, 10, in 2020.

Haiti ranks 18th of 35 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 12 years of available data.

Government expenditure on education in Haiti, year by year

Annual values for Government expenditure on education (% of total government expenditure) in Haiti, 2014 to 2025.
Year Value Change
2014 11.98
2015 14.57 +21.6%
2016 13.23 -9.2%
2017 14.7 +11.0%
2018 14.49 -1.4%
2019 12.86 -11.2%
2020 10 -22.2%
2021 16.11 +61.0%
2022 13.12 -18.5%
2023 11.23 -14.4%
2024 13.02 +15.9%
2025 13.18 +1.2%
